
With the average new car price hovering around $50,000, U.S. consumers are saying enough is enough. Many are holding onto their vehicles longer, downsizing, or turning to used cars instead of paying inflated sticker prices. This shift reflects growing frustration with the auto industry’s pricing trends, as buyers look for more affordable options amid economic pressures. The message is clear: Americans are tired of paying luxury-level prices for everyday transportation.
